Efficient MPP Tracking of Photovoltaic (PV) Array Through Modified Boost Converter With Simple SMC Voltage Regulator
Ali Faisal Murtaza, Hadeed Ahmed Sher, Fahad Usman Khan, Ali Nasir, Filippo Spertino
Abstract
Sliding mode controller (SMC) based MPPT systems are less effective due to input <italic xmlns:mml="http://www.w3.org/1998/Math/MathML" xmlns:xlink="http://www.w3.org/1999/xlink">LC<sub>in</sub></i> tank of boost converter. The <italic xmlns:mml="http://www.w3.org/1998/Math/MathML" xmlns:xlink="http://www.w3.org/1999/xlink">LC<sub>in</sub></i> tank at PV node creates the sinusoidal waves of <italic xmlns:mml="http://www.w3.org/1998/Math/MathML" xmlns:xlink="http://www.w3.org/1999/xlink">V<sub>pv</sub></i> / <italic xmlns:mml="http://www.w3.org/1998/Math/MathML" xmlns:xlink="http://www.w3.org/1999/xlink">I<sub>pv</sub></i> , due to which phase angle ( <italic xmlns:mml="http://www.w3.org/1998/Math/MathML" xmlns:xlink="http://www.w3.org/1999/xlink">φ</i> ) occurs between triangular wave of inductor current ( <italic xmlns:mml="http://www.w3.org/1998/Math/MathML" xmlns:xlink="http://www.w3.org/1999/xlink">I<sub>L</sub></i> ) and sinusoidal <italic xmlns:mml="http://www.w3.org/1998/Math/MathML" xmlns:xlink="http://www.w3.org/1999/xlink">V<sub>pv</sub></i> . This creates the adverse effects on SMC operation. In this research work, a series capacitor based boost converter is developed without using the parallel <italic xmlns:mml="http://www.w3.org/1998/Math/MathML" xmlns:xlink="http://www.w3.org/1999/xlink">LC<sub>in</sub></i> circuit. Consequently, <italic xmlns:mml="http://www.w3.org/1998/Math/MathML" xmlns:xlink="http://www.w3.org/1999/xlink">V<sub>pv</sub></i> / <italic xmlns:mml="http://www.w3.org/1998/Math/MathML" xmlns:xlink="http://www.w3.org/1999/xlink">I<sub>pv</sub></i> becomes triangular (pure/semi) and <italic xmlns:mml="http://www.w3.org/1998/Math/MathML" xmlns:xlink="http://www.w3.org/1999/xlink">φ</i> factor between <italic xmlns:mml="http://www.w3.org/1998/Math/MathML" xmlns:xlink="http://www.w3.org/1999/xlink">V<sub>pv</sub></i> and triangular <italic xmlns:mml="http://www.w3.org/1998/Math/MathML" xmlns:xlink="http://www.w3.org/1999/xlink">I<sub>L</sub></i> is minimized. The proposed setup ensures a high frequency operation and better voltage regulation of SMC. Through theoretical, mathematical and experimental studies, the response of PV source with conventional converter and proposed converter have been analyzed. Finally, extensive simulation studies and experimental evidences are presented, which highlights the superior dynamic and steady efficiencies of PV system with proposed topology as opposed to conventional converter and other recently developed MPPT systems.
